Nixon is based in Encinitas, California, and was started by Andy Latts and Chad Dinenna with the theme of lifestyle watches sought after by people who play the 3S sports of surfing, skating, and snow. This is a watch company. In the fall of 1998, sales began simultaneously at board shops in more than 10 countries around the world. The reason why I chose a watch is simply because I wasn't satisfied with conventional ones. I wanted to create a watch with a concept that had never been seen before, hoping that people who share the common interests of surfing, skating, and snow would always aim to live with style. The watches produced by Nixon are made to Nixon specifications only for Nixon, meaning they are all custom-made. We have prepared various types of models for riders with completely different personalities, and by incorporating their opinions, we have created a watch that is unique and focuses on functionality.
